go 语言里 defer 的位置

nativeBoy · 前天 17:54 · 207 次点击

今天在看代码的时候,给已有代码添加 defer ,但是加上代码确实难看,所以突发奇想就把 defer 放在了定义的后面,如下。不知道写这里是否合适

ctx, cancel := context.WithTimeout(); defer cancel()
举报· 207 次点击
登录 注册 站外分享
1 条回复  
nativeBoy 楼主 小成 前天 17:58
好吧,go fmt 自动给我换行了😂😂
返回顶部